Apia (APW) to Tongliao (TGO)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Faleolo International Airport (APW) in Apia, Samoa to Tongliao Airport (TGO) in Tongliao, China is 9,217 kilometers (5,727 miles / 4,977 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 12h, flying northwest at a heading of 318°.

This is an ultra-long-haul route, one of the longest in aviation. It requires wide-body aircraft with extended range capability such as the Airbus A350-900ULR or Boeing 777-200LR. Passengers should prepare for an extended flight with multiple meal services.

This is an international route connecting Samoa with China. It is an intercontinental flight between Oceania and Asia.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 23:15 in Apia, it's 18:15 in Tongliao. The 5-hour time difference may cause some jet lag. Most travelers adjust within a day or two.

The return flight from Tongliao (TGO) to Apia (APW) follows a heading of 117° (east southeast).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
